What is My Dream Store!?
My Dream Store! is an idle arcade supermarket simulator for casual gamers on iOS and Android.
Users hire the app for low-stakes, relaxing retail management, but the current ad-heavy design forces a trade-off between engagement and user frustration.

What makes this app unique?
What Does It Look Like?
What Are The Key Features?
Automated store management tasks like shelf stocking and cashier operations that progress while the app is open
Unlocking new product sections and upgrading store capacity to scale retail operations
Visual personalization of store layouts and themes to differentiate the retail environment
Core simulation mechanics remain functional without an active internet connection
How much does it cost?
- Free-to-play with ad-supported mechanics
- In-app purchases available for currency or items
Ad-supported model utilizing high-frequency engagement loops to monetize 10M+ installs.

The outtake for My Dream Store!
Strengths to defend, gaps to attack
Core Strengths
- Offline-first architecture enables play in low-connectivity markets
- Visual customization increases user investment in virtual store layouts
Critical Frictions
- High ad-to-gameplay ratio drives negative sentiment
- Critical progression bugs in the latest release prevent store entry
Growth Levers
- Paid ad-removal tier would capture high-intent users
- Automation milestones could deepen progression depth
Market Threats
- My Mini Mart's superior automation tree siphons power users
- Voodoo's Supermarket Master 3D captures hyper-casual players with faster pacing

Key Takeaways
My Dream Store! holds its casual audience through a satisfying core loop, but technical instability and aggressive ad frequency threaten long-term retention, so the PM must prioritize an ad-removal IAP and stability patches to stabilize the user base.
Where Is It Heading?
Declining
The idle arcade market is consolidating around titles with deeper progression, leaving My Dream Store! exposed to churn. The current reliance on ad-monetization without a paid-removal option limits revenue potential and risks losing players to more polished competitors.
Critical progression bugs in the latest release prevent store entry, which compounds the rating drag already visible on Android.
Aggressive ad frequency drives high-volume complaints, which signals that the current monetization model is actively eroding the user experience.
